計(jì)算機(jī)考研專業(yè)課考試知識(shí)點(diǎn)分析
計(jì)算機(jī)考研專業(yè)課考試知識(shí)點(diǎn)分析
編者按:為了幫助考生正確的做好準(zhǔn)備工作,研究生院特訪問(wèn)了我國(guó)著名的計(jì)算機(jī)教育專家、湖南師范大學(xué)計(jì)算機(jī)軟件與理論/計(jì)算機(jī)應(yīng)用技術(shù)碩士點(diǎn)專業(yè)課試題命題人張友生博士,請(qǐng)張博士對(duì)考試大綱進(jìn)行全面的解析。
在計(jì)算機(jī)考研專業(yè)基礎(chǔ)課統(tǒng)考科目中,一共考查數(shù)據(jù)結(jié)構(gòu)、操作系統(tǒng)、計(jì)算機(jī)組成原理、計(jì)算機(jī)網(wǎng)絡(luò)四門課程,滿分為150分,其中計(jì)算機(jī)組成原理占45分。
一、考查目標(biāo)
(1) 理解單處理器計(jì)算機(jī)系統(tǒng)中各部件的內(nèi)部工作原理、組成結(jié)構(gòu)以及相互連接方式,具有完整的計(jì)算機(jī)系統(tǒng)的整機(jī)概念。
(2) 理解計(jì)算機(jī)系統(tǒng)層次化結(jié)構(gòu)概念,熟悉硬件與軟件之間的界面,掌握指令集體系結(jié)構(gòu)的基本知識(shí)和基本實(shí)現(xiàn)方法。
(3) 能夠運(yùn)用計(jì)算機(jī)組成的基本原理和基本方法,對(duì)有關(guān)計(jì)算機(jī)硬件系統(tǒng)中的理論和實(shí)際問(wèn)題進(jìn)行計(jì)算、分析,并能對(duì)一些基本部件進(jìn)行簡(jiǎn)單設(shè)計(jì)。
二、知識(shí)點(diǎn)解析
在計(jì)算機(jī)組成原理方面,主要考查計(jì)算機(jī)系統(tǒng)基礎(chǔ)知識(shí)、數(shù)據(jù)的表示和運(yùn)算、存儲(chǔ)器層次結(jié)構(gòu)、指令系統(tǒng)、中央處理器、總線、輸入輸出系統(tǒng)。
1、計(jì)算機(jī)系統(tǒng)概述
學(xué)習(xí)計(jì)算機(jī)組成原理之前,我們先要了解計(jì)算機(jī)的發(fā)展歷程,搞清楚計(jì)算機(jī)的系統(tǒng)層次結(jié)構(gòu),包括計(jì)算機(jī)硬件的基本組成(五大部件的構(gòu)成)、計(jì)算機(jī)軟件的分類,以及計(jì)算機(jī)的基本工作過(guò)程。
從體系結(jié)構(gòu)上來(lái)看,有多種不同類型的計(jì)算機(jī),那么這些不同的計(jì)算機(jī)誰(shuí)好誰(shuí)壞?如何評(píng)價(jià)?所以,還需要我們了解計(jì)算機(jī)性能評(píng)價(jià)指標(biāo)和相關(guān)參數(shù),包括吞吐量、響應(yīng)時(shí)間;CPU時(shí)鐘周期、主頻、CPI、CPU執(zhí)行時(shí)間;MIPS、MFLOPS等。
2、數(shù)據(jù)的表示和運(yùn)算
我們?nèi)粘K褂玫氖鞘M(jìn)制數(shù)據(jù),但在計(jì)算機(jī)中,除了十進(jìn)制數(shù)據(jù)外,還有二進(jìn)制、八進(jìn)制、十六進(jìn)制表示方法,我們要掌握這些進(jìn)位計(jì)數(shù)制及其相互轉(zhuǎn)換的方法,要搞清楚真值(實(shí)際的數(shù)值)和機(jī)器數(shù)(計(jì)算機(jī)中表示的數(shù)值)之間的關(guān)系,特別是負(fù)數(shù)的各種表示。另外,還要理解BCD碼、字符與字符串的編碼方法,以及數(shù)據(jù)的.校驗(yàn)碼(奇偶校驗(yàn)、CRC冗余校驗(yàn)等)。
不管是哪種進(jìn)制和校驗(yàn)方法,計(jì)算機(jī)中數(shù)據(jù)的表示有原碼、反碼、補(bǔ)碼等方法,我們要搞清楚它們之間的關(guān)聯(lián)與區(qū)別。
在計(jì)算機(jī)中對(duì)數(shù)據(jù)進(jìn)行計(jì)算,分為定點(diǎn)表示和浮點(diǎn)表示。
在定點(diǎn)數(shù)的表示和運(yùn)算方面,我們要掌握定點(diǎn)數(shù)的表示(無(wú)符號(hào)數(shù)的表示,有符號(hào)數(shù)的表示)和定點(diǎn)數(shù)的運(yùn)算,包括定點(diǎn)數(shù)的位移運(yùn)算、原碼定點(diǎn)數(shù)的加/減運(yùn)算、補(bǔ)碼定點(diǎn)數(shù)的加/減運(yùn)算、定點(diǎn)數(shù)的乘/除運(yùn)算、溢出概念和判別方法。在浮點(diǎn)數(shù)的表示和運(yùn)算方面,我們要掌握浮點(diǎn)數(shù)的表示(浮點(diǎn)數(shù)的表示范圍和IEEE754標(biāo)準(zhǔn))和浮點(diǎn)數(shù)的加/減運(yùn)算。
本知識(shí)點(diǎn)的最后一個(gè)考點(diǎn)就是算術(shù)邏輯單元ALU,我們要掌握串行加法器和并行加法器、算術(shù)邏輯單元ALU的功能和結(jié)構(gòu)。
3、存儲(chǔ)器層次結(jié)構(gòu)
從整個(gè)計(jì)算機(jī)的存儲(chǔ)體系來(lái)看,可以看成是一個(gè)“Cache—內(nèi)存—外存”三級(jí)結(jié)構(gòu),在這個(gè)層次化結(jié)構(gòu)中,我們要掌握存儲(chǔ)器的分類以及各類存儲(chǔ)器的基本工作原理,包括半導(dǎo)體隨機(jī)存取存儲(chǔ)器(SRAM、DRAM)、只讀存儲(chǔ)器(ROM),掌握主存儲(chǔ)器(內(nèi)存)與CPU的連接和數(shù)據(jù)交換、雙口RAM和多模塊存儲(chǔ)器,還有就是外存儲(chǔ)器(在輸入輸出系統(tǒng)知識(shí)點(diǎn)中,做具體講解)。
在存儲(chǔ)器這個(gè)知識(shí)點(diǎn)中,2個(gè)很重要的考點(diǎn)是高速緩沖存儲(chǔ)器(Cache)和虛擬存儲(chǔ)器(在操作系統(tǒng)課程中,也會(huì)講解有關(guān)虛擬存儲(chǔ)器的知識(shí)點(diǎn))。
在CPU和內(nèi)存之間增加一層Cache,其目的是為了解決CPU和內(nèi)存的速度匹配問(wèn)題。在這一點(diǎn),我們要掌握程序訪問(wèn)的局部性原理(時(shí)間局部性、空間局部性)、Cache的基本工作原理(命中率)、Cache和主存之間的映射方式、Cache中主存塊的替換算法,以及Cache寫策略。
虛擬存儲(chǔ)器的重點(diǎn)在于“虛擬”二字,我們要掌握虛擬存儲(chǔ)器的基本概念及種類,包括頁(yè)式虛擬存儲(chǔ)器、段式虛擬存儲(chǔ)器、段頁(yè)式虛擬存儲(chǔ)器、TLB(快表)等,理解這些虛擬存儲(chǔ)器的基本原理、碎片的處理,各種方法的優(yōu)點(diǎn)和缺點(diǎn)。
4、指令系統(tǒng)
在指令系統(tǒng)知識(shí)點(diǎn)中,我們要掌握指令的格式(包括指令的基本格式、定長(zhǎng)操作碼指令格式、擴(kuò)展操作碼指令格式)和各種尋址方式,還要能夠區(qū)分?jǐn)?shù)據(jù)尋址和指令尋址的區(qū)別。
本知識(shí)點(diǎn)的另外一個(gè)重要考點(diǎn)就是CISC(復(fù)雜指令系統(tǒng)計(jì)算機(jī))和RISC(精簡(jiǎn)指令系統(tǒng)計(jì)算機(jī)),我們要掌握它們的基本概念、特征,以及它們之間的主要區(qū)別。
5、中央處理器
中央處理器,也就是我們常說(shuō)的CPU。在這個(gè)知識(shí)點(diǎn),我們要掌握CPU的功能和基本結(jié)構(gòu),以及工作原理,具體包括指令執(zhí)行過(guò)程、數(shù)據(jù)通路的功能和基本結(jié)構(gòu)、控制器的功能和工作原理(硬布線控制器、微程序控制器)。特別是在微程序控制器考點(diǎn)中,要掌握微程序、微指令和微命令,微指令的編碼方式,以及微地址的形式方式。
在這個(gè)知識(shí)點(diǎn)中,一個(gè)最重要的考點(diǎn)是流水線(主要是指令流水線)。我們要搞清楚流水線的基本概念(包括超標(biāo)量和動(dòng)態(tài)流水線),為什么需要流水線,流水線有哪些優(yōu)勢(shì),哪些因素會(huì)影響流水線,等等。在這一點(diǎn),有可能出現(xiàn)計(jì)算題,例如,求流水線的周期、求指令的執(zhí)行時(shí)間。有關(guān)流水線,還有一些評(píng)價(jià)指標(biāo),例如流水線的吞吐率、加速比等。
6、總線
總線就是一組進(jìn)行互連和傳輸信息(指令、數(shù)據(jù)和地址)的信號(hào)線,我們要掌握總線的基本概念,總線的分類,以及總線的組成和性能指標(biāo)(例如,各類總線的寬度會(huì)影響哪些部件的性能等)。
其次,就是要掌握總線仲裁方法(包括集中仲裁方式和分布仲裁方式)和總線操作和定時(shí)(包括同步定時(shí)方式和異步定時(shí)方式)。
最后,就是要對(duì)總線的標(biāo)準(zhǔn)(正式標(biāo)準(zhǔn)和工業(yè)標(biāo)準(zhǔn))有所了解,總線標(biāo)準(zhǔn)主要規(guī)定總線的機(jī)械結(jié)構(gòu)規(guī)范、功能結(jié)構(gòu)規(guī)范和電氣規(guī)范。
7、輸入輸出系統(tǒng)
在輸入輸出(I/O)系統(tǒng)知識(shí)點(diǎn),我們首先要掌握I/O系統(tǒng)的基本概念,理解各種外部設(shè)備,其中包括輸入設(shè)備(鍵盤、鼠標(biāo)、掃描儀等)、輸出設(shè)備(顯示器、打印機(jī)等)、外存儲(chǔ)器(硬盤存儲(chǔ)器、磁盤陣列、光盤存儲(chǔ)器等)。要理解這些設(shè)備的基本工作原理和常見(jiàn)的性能指標(biāo)。例如顯示器的分辨率、磁盤的讀寫時(shí)間等,特別是磁盤的有關(guān)讀寫過(guò)程(尋道時(shí)間、等待時(shí)間等),是一定要掌握的。
其次,我們要掌握I/O接口(I/O控制器)的功能和基本結(jié)構(gòu)、I/O端口及其編址方式。
在I/O方式中,主要掌握程序查詢方式、程序中斷方式、DMA方式、通道方式的基本概念、工作原理和過(guò)程,以及這些方式之間的區(qū)別、各自的優(yōu)點(diǎn)和缺點(diǎn)、應(yīng)用場(chǎng)合。在這些方式中,以程序中斷方式為考查重點(diǎn),我們要掌握中斷的基本概念、中斷響應(yīng)過(guò)程、中斷處理過(guò)程、多重中斷和中斷屏蔽的概念。
三、復(fù)習(xí)方法
1、教材的選擇
從考試大綱來(lái)看,所要求的知識(shí)在一般的大學(xué)計(jì)算機(jī)組成原理教材中都已經(jīng)包含,所以,選擇哪本書(shū)并不是最重要的事情。不過(guò),根據(jù)希賽教育的推薦,對(duì)于計(jì)算機(jī)組成原理的復(fù)習(xí),可以選擇高等教育出版社的《計(jì)算機(jī)組成原理(第2版)(唐朔飛主編),該書(shū)寫得比較好,曾經(jīng)獲得優(yōu)秀教材稱號(hào),同時(shí)也是國(guó)家高等教育“十一五”教材。在學(xué)習(xí)的過(guò)程中,同樣,配以《計(jì)算機(jī)組成原理:學(xué)習(xí)指導(dǎo)與習(xí)題解答》(唐朔飛,高等教育出版社)。
2、學(xué)習(xí)方法
計(jì)算機(jī)組成原理的基本要求是使考生掌握計(jì)算機(jī)常用的邏輯器件、部件的原理、參數(shù)及使用方法,學(xué)懂簡(jiǎn)單、完備的單臺(tái)計(jì)算機(jī)的基本組成原理,學(xué)習(xí)計(jì)算機(jī)設(shè)計(jì)中的入門性知識(shí),掌握維護(hù)、使用計(jì)算機(jī)的技能。
總的來(lái)講,計(jì)算機(jī)組成原理課程中屬于記憶型的知識(shí)比較多,需要我們花時(shí)間去對(duì)相關(guān)概念、原理進(jìn)行識(shí)記。另外,就是有關(guān)參數(shù)和性能指標(biāo)的計(jì)算和評(píng)價(jià),這一塊是需要理解的,不能靠死記硬背。在學(xué)習(xí)計(jì)算機(jī)組成原理課程中,要注意以下幾方面的問(wèn)題:
(1)要正確理解考試大綱中規(guī)定的各種基本概念,掌握各概念中的要點(diǎn)。
(2)要能將有關(guān)的概念和原理聯(lián)系起來(lái),不要孤立地學(xué)習(xí)各個(gè)部分的內(nèi)容,比如數(shù)據(jù)表示、運(yùn)算和運(yùn)算器部件等,都要關(guān)聯(lián)起來(lái)。
(3)要把握重點(diǎn)、難點(diǎn)問(wèn)題,分清主次。所以,學(xué)習(xí)時(shí)要緊緊抓住考試大綱。
【計(jì)算機(jī)考研專業(yè)課考試知識(shí)點(diǎn)分析】相關(guān)文章:
計(jì)算機(jī)考研專業(yè)課考試知識(shí)點(diǎn)分析:組成原理03-01
2017考研法碩:五門專業(yè)課特點(diǎn)分析01-19
全國(guó)計(jì)算機(jī)等級(jí)考試分析03-25
2018考研專業(yè)課復(fù)習(xí)規(guī)劃02-25
2016法律碩士專業(yè)課考試形式及試卷結(jié)構(gòu)分析01-14
2024考研生物化學(xué)專業(yè)課考試題及答案10-22
計(jì)算機(jī)應(yīng)用能力考試常見(jiàn)知識(shí)點(diǎn)02-26
計(jì)算機(jī)一級(jí)考試知識(shí)點(diǎn)11-30
2018考研專業(yè)課資料如何搜集02-25